Extract from Reclaiming Ourselves Ch8 P71.

    Our inner guidance is always trying to communicate with us but most of us live such busy externally orientated lives that it is often difficult for us to slow down enough, to look within and hear it. We need to make a conscious effort to set the time aside to meditate and make this connection each day. If we are really busy and find it difficult to meditate, one way to begin to get in touch with our inner guidance is to begin to become aware of our intuitive responses in terms of the situations that arise in our lives. Note which ones create a good feeling inside, and which are stressful and don’t feel good. Take time every few days to review what your gut feelings have been about different events. Then make a conscious choice to follow the ones that give you a good feeling. Even just doing this, will begin to move us in the direction of choosing to spend more time doing things that are life-affirming for us. It helps us begin to eliminate unnecessary activities, particularly those that we feel we are obliged to do due to social pressures, but which in our heart are not what we really want to do. This, in itself, can make more time for us to meditate and get in touch with our inner guidance.
